<![CDATA[ <p>Attorneys for cops who shot Boyd want Brandenburg off case</p><p>ALBUQUERQUE (KRQE) Attorneys for the two Albuquerque police officers accused of murder for shooting homeless camper James Boyd in the Sandia Foothills last March wasted no time in formally pushing back against the first of its kind prosecution, filing a court motion late Thursday to disqualify District Attorney Kari Brandenburg and her entire staff from the case.</p><p>Luis Robles and Sam Bregman, attorneys for APD officer Dominique Perez and now retired detective Keith Sandy, respectively, claim in the motion filed in state District Court that Brandenburg has a conflict of interest <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/blue-suede-lavalliere-100mm-replica.html" title="Blue Suede Lavalliere 100mm">Blue Suede Lavalliere 100mm</a> with the Albuquerque Police Department. evidence, Robles and Bregman rely on two facts. First, Sandy and Perez have a professional relationship with the DA Office and have served as witnesses in numerous cases its attorneys have prosecuted. The defense attorneys concede in the motion that the relationship between police and prosecutors is an unavoidable cornerstone of the American criminal justice system.</p><p>They also point to a second, thornier area of contention: Brandenburg herself was the focus of a recent APD investigation. That probe concluded last year that probable cause exists to charge the</p><p>Dominique Perez and Keith Sandy</p><p>four term DA with bribery or intimidation of a witness for allegedly attempting to pay off the victims of her son burglaries in exchange for not pursuing charges against him.</p><p>APD sent the case in November to the state Attorney General Office for possible prosecution. New Attorney General Hector Balderas, who is just beginning his third week on the job, has said he is reviewing it.</p><p>Brandenburg has not been charged with a crime, and she has denied any wrongdoing.</p><p>Still, Robles and Bregman wrote in their motion, is little doubt that a conflict of interest exists in District Attorney Brandenburg prosecuting two of the Albuquerque Police Department officers while the department requested that she herself be investigated. had not reviewed the motion as of Thursday afternoon and declined to comment for this story. She said several times in an interview for a different story on Wednesday that she does not believe her office has a conflict of interest in prosecuting police shooting cases.</p><p>On the contrary, she stressed that a <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/nude-leather-lady-super-160mm-replica.html" title="Nude Leather Lady Super 160mm">Nude Leather Lady Super 160mm</a> written agreement she signed last fall with city of Albuquerque officials and several law enforcement leaders mandates her to prosecute shooting officers if it is warranted.</p><p>That is something neither Brandenburg nor any of her predecessors has ever done. About 100 police shooting cases have landed on Brandenburg desk since she took office in 2001. At a news conference on Monday, she said none of them before the Boyd case met the probable cause standard necessary to pursue charges.</p><p>Thursday motion puts the attorneys for the officers who shot Boyd in the same camp as the top administrator in Mayor Richard Berry administration. The next step for the case will likely be a preliminary hearing, where after hearing evidence from prosecutors and the defense attorneys, a judge will decide whether one or both officers should be bound over for trial on charges ranging from voluntary manslaughter to first degree murder.</p><p>The case has been assigned to state District Judge Alisa Hadfield. It is unlikely that she will remain as the presiding judge. That because, by rule, both sides will have a chance to recuse one judge without explanation.</p><p>The more intriguing question is whether Brandenburg will remain as prosecutor on the case.</p><p>The Argument</p><p>New Mexico does not have a statute that deals with recusing district attorneys, as Bregman and Robles write in their motion. So they had to rely on case law to make their legal argument for disqualifying Brandenburg and her entire office from the Boyd case.</p><p>Primarily, the attorneys relied on a 2005 New Mexico Supreme Court ruling in a case known as v. Gonzales. case bears some similarities to Brandenburg case against Sandy and Perez. It also is markedly different.</p><p>Mesilla Marshall Miguel Gonzales and his son, Michael Gonzales Jr., had worked as investigators for then Dona Ana County District Attorney Susana Martinez. (Martinez is, of course, now beginning her second term as governor.) The two were arrested on allegations of illegal operations at a bar owned by Miguel Gonzales, and Martinez was set to prosecute the case.</p><p>The Gonzaleses challenged Martinez role as prosecutor in the case all the way to the state Supreme Court. The justices sided with the father and son, barring Martinez and her entire staff from prosecuting them. The high court noted that disqualifying a prosecutor should be a event and that barring an entire office should be more so. and Bregman did not highlight those portions of the Gonzales decision. <![CDATA[ <p>Big Box to Leave Landmark Center in November <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/nude-leather-lady-peep-140mm-replica.html" title="Nude Leather Lady Peep 140mm">Nude Leather Lady Peep 140mm</a></p><p>Best Buy departure is just the tip on the iceberg in terms of the changes ahead at Landmark Center, which is in line for a major expansion.</p><p>New buildings will be developed, adding luxury housing and new office, restaurant, and retail space to further furnish the existing commercial space right off the Green Line. The project received BRA approval earlier this year and construction is expected to begin next summer.</p><p>As of yet there is no word on <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/pink-leather-lady-peep-140mm-replica.html" title="Pink Leather Lady Peep 140mm">Pink Leather Lady Peep 140mm</a> the long term future of the Best Buy space, which occupies more than 30,000 square feet. Clearing it out is a first step toward preparing for the coming changes.</p><p>Another Landmark Center tenant, local food chain Fresh City, was also given an offer to cancel its <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/multicolor-leather-lady-peep-140mm-replica.html" title="Multicolor Leather Lady Peep 140mm">Multicolor Leather Lady Peep 140mm</a> lease early. Fresh City is shutting down operations at Landmark Center this week.</p><p>Landmark chief office tenant, Blue Cross Blue <a target="_blank" href="http://www.fashionshoes.us.com/black-leather-lady-peep-140mm-replica.html" title="Black Leather Lady Peep 140mm">Black Leather Lady Peep 140mm</a> Shield, will also be moving out of the space next spring.</p><p>Boston first Wegmans grocery store is also planned for Landmark Center, though nothing has been finalized on that front yet. Wegmans opened its second Massachusetts store in Chestnut Hill in the spring, and a third is coming soon in Burlington. Negotiations on a lease at Landmark are ongoing, but a Wegmans spokesperson offered no further details.</p>

You can also email me at bsolomon [at] forbes [dotcom].</p><p>After weeks of rumor, Apple finally announced it has acquired headphone maker Beats Electronic for $3 billion, including $2.6 billion cash up front and approximately $400 million in stock that will vest over time. As part of the deal, Beats co founders Dr. Dre and Jimmy Iovine will join Apple Apple in undisclosed roles.</p><p>"Music is such an important part of all of our lives and holds a special place within our hearts at Apple," CEO Tim Cook said in a statement. "That's why we have kept investing in music and are bringing together these extraordinary teams so we can continue to create the most innovative music products and services in the world."</p><p>This acquisition is Apple's biggest ever, and largest since it brought back Steve Jobs in 1997 though a $400 million purchase of NeXT. However, the $3 billion price is still just a tiny fraction of the company's $150 billion cash reserves, and Beats' estimated annual sales of $2 billion represents barely over 1% of Apple's $171 billion revenue last year.</p><p>"I've always known in my heart that Beats belonged with Apple," Iovine said.
